This is an old brass vase with design, that bears the bottom mark of Alfred Salzmann, a well-known artisan who ran one of the workshops at the original Bezalel School in Jerusalem that was in operation from 1906 to 1929. I do not know the exact age of the vase. My research shows that Bezalel School was founded by artist and Zionist Boris Schatz in an attempt to define cultural Zionism, just as others were defining political Zionism. The result was the creation of the Jewish art school that Schatz dubbed "Bezalel," taken from the Biblical figure of the same name. A vital part of the school were the workshops in which accomplished artists shared their knowledge with the Palestinian Jews who came t to hone their artistic skills. Salzmann ran one of those workshops. This vase is 5-inches tall and 2-inches wide. The opening is approximately 3/4-inches across. In a band near the top of the vase that is approximately 1 1/8th inches wide, is a repetitive design in which decorative creatures that look to me like a combination of bird and fish -- or perhaps they are just birds -- are separated by flowers and foliage. On the bottom of the vase is Salzmann's logo -- a triangle, the sides of which bear his first and last name, and the word "Jerusalem." In the center are Salzmann initials, with the "A" superimposed over the "S." To the right of the triangle is a large letter "T." Below the logo are the words "Made in Jerusalem Palestine," the numbers 59, and what looks like an "e." (Please see photos.) The vase has substantial weight for its size. T is some slight crimping on the bottom edge which does not affect the piece. It stands firm and straight. The piece has areas of discoloration consistent with its age. I have not tried to polish it. T is some verdigris on the inside of the mouth and slight verdigris on the design.
